Make sure the unit is turned on and that the thermostat control is set to a cold … WebAug 5, 2024 · If the refrigerator isn’t cool enough, the condenser fan motor may be malfunctioning. The condenser fan motor cools the condenser coils by drawing air over them. Without a working fan, your refrigerator may overheat and fail to cool properly. Your condenser fan motor can be found behind or beneath your refrigerator.
